How much heat is required to boil 2 kg of water in an aluminum kettle weighing 700 g? Initial water temperature 20 C.

m1 = 700 g = 0.7 kg – mass of aluminum
m2 = 2 kg – mass of water
t1 = 20 C
t2 = 100 С – boiling point of water
C1 = 920 J / kg * s – specific heat capacity of aluminum
С2 = 4200 J / kg * С – specific heat of water
Q -?
Q1 = C1 * m1 * (t2-t1) – the amount of heat required to heat aluminum
Q2 = C2 * m2 * (t2-t1) – the amount of heat required to heat water
Q = Q1 + Q2 – total amount of heat
Q1 = 920 * 0.7 * (100-20) = 51520 J
Q2 = 4200 * 2 * (100 – 20) = 672000 J
Q = 672000 + 51520 = 723520 J
